When you execute linux command in PHP functions like exec(), system() or shell_exec() there might be a problem in accessing certain files. Here the commands are executed by Apache and the user which executes it is www-data. This user does not have root access and if you use sudo, it will ask for password. This can be solved by editing the /etc/sudoers file.

Paypal Issue (Problem) in India – Suspension of personal payment – A nightmare
February 11, 2010 by samayPaypal has been a trusted company and has been used by a number of small companies and freelancers across India as its allows them to bypass the tedious and expensive international bank transactions. It was on 6th Feb, that is five days from now that paypal has stopped all the services in India. You are not able to receive, send or withdraw money.
